Guest Editorial: Paralympics and veteransKeywords: paralympic , veterans , wheelchair basketball , paralympic games , sports , medical rehabilitation Abstract: Sports and recreation are essential components of medical rehabilitation. Through these, people with disability learn to adjust to a new self-image; build strength, stamina, and coordination; and learn adaptive skills that help them throughout their life. Sports are also an important means for helping society at large learn about disability and removing some of the stigma associated with having a disability.
